Kindergarten enrollment for the 2010-2011 school year was held on March 9, 2010.
Children should be registered in the school office at the elementary school currently serving the area where their home is located. To find the school in your attendance area, visit www.psdr3.org/map and type in your address in the search field. Children who are currently in a Pattonville preschool program or Parents As Teachers will also need to enroll for kindergarten. In order to attend kindergarten next school year, children must be 5 years old on or before July 31, 2010.

Enrollment for Remington Traditional School, a K-8 school in Pattonville, is a lottery-based system. Parents should enroll in their home school, but write “Remington” on the registration form, and then turn in an application for the lottery at Remington. The lottery will take place on April 6, 2010.

Pattonville’s Parents As Teachers program offers free kindergarten screening. Parents interested in an evaluation that includes health and developmental progress for children ages 3 1/2 and older should contact the Parents As Teachers office at (314) 213-8105 prior to April 30.

To enroll a child, parents or guardians should bring with them:
• The child’s birth certificate (If you do not have one, an application form will be given to you so you may obtain it before school begins);
• The child’s Social Security number (Contact the Social Security office at 1-800-772-1213 if your child does not have one);
• Proof of residency (two documents are required – a mortgage statement or signed lease and an unpaid utility bill or real estate tax bill); and
• Proof of immunization from polio, diphtheria, rubella, measles, mumps and Hepatitis B. Immunizations are available through the St. Louis County Health Department (See Web site: www.stlouisco.com/doh/immunizations/immunizations.html All Pattonville pupils are expected to meet immunization requirements on the first day of school.

Foundry Art Centre

The Pattonville K-8 Art Department was selected to participate in the children’s art exhibit at the Foundry Art Centre in St. Charles.  More than 100 pieces of artwork by Pattonville students in kindergarten through eighth grade were on exhibit from Oct. 11 through Dec. 9.

The Foundry Art Centre is a dynamic, interactive, interdisciplinary arts center dedicated to the creation and presentation of contemporary visual and performing arts. Click here to see a slide show of some of the art.

The Foundry Art Centre is located at 520 North Main Center in St. Charles. . The center is open from 10 a.m. to 5 p.m. Tuesdays through Saturdays and from noon to 4 p.m. Sundays. For more information, visit the Foundry’s Web site at www.foundryartcentre.org
